Below is a comparison of the luggage guidelines for each of the airlines we will be traveling on.
| Feature | American Airlines | United Airlines | SWISS International |
|---|---|---|---|
| Carry-on size (typical) | 22×14×9 in | 22×14×9 in | 55×40×23 cm 21.5x15x9 in |
| Carry-on weight limit | No published limit | No published limit | 8 kg (~18 lb) |
| Checked bag size limit | 62 linear in | 62 linear in | 158 cm total |
| Checked bag weight (Economy) | ~50 lb (23 kg) | ~50 lb (23 kg) | ~23 kg |
